FAITHFUL FRIENDS

 

 

Throughout our life we will experience many tests and challenges.

 Seasons of sickness or depression are extremely challenging.

 During these times we realize the importance of godly friends who will pray for us and also tell us the truth when we’re getting off track in our life.

 God left us his words in the Bible as an example and guide; so when we go through tough times, or are a friend to someone who’s hurting...we know what to do.

 Jesus has reassured us in scripture... Whatever we ask in prayer, believing... we will receive the petition we ask.... Yet sometimes it seems like God is distant and silent.

When we go to school or college; after a period of study, the teacher will give a test to see what we have learned.

In the same way; God at times will test our faith, to help us become mature believers who will keep going, even when the going gets tough.

Today I'd like to share with you a story from Mark 2 of several people who wouldn't give up.

When they sought Jesus persistently, their prayers were answered...

Jesus was teaching at a home in Capernanum.

Four men brought their friend who was sick with palsy, so Jesus could touch him, but they couldn't find a way to press through the crowds.

These men must have had great determination and love for their friend, so they climbed up to the roof and cut a hole in it.

Carefully they brought the sick man to the top of the roof, and lowered him down through the hole on a mat in front of Jesus.

When Jesus saw their faith, he said to the sick man... Son, your sins are forgiven.

Some teachers of the law thought... Why does this man blaspheme? Who can forgive sins but God?

Because Jesus is God, he knew what they were thinking and said to them...

Why do you question in your hearts? Which is easier to say to the paralytic, Your sins are forgiven, or take up your bed and walk?

So you may know the Son of man has the power on earth to forgive sins...

He said to the man with palsy...

Arise, take up your bed and go home.

Immediately the paralytic got up, took his bed and left.

When the people saw this miracle, they glorified God saying...

We have never see anything like this.

The man was blessed because he had caring friends, who recognized he needed Jesus.

They were not satisfied to go by themselves and ask for prayer or healing...

They physically carried their friend, because they believed Jesus had the power to heal.

Friends can be a powerful help... if they encourage us to seek God.

Sometimes though... the sick or depressed may shut us down and become angry... not wanting prayer or anything to do with God.

When this happens we should still pray for them, but need to walk away until God changes their heart.
